
Celia Salinas
Celia Salinas is a Paraguayan judge known for her firm rulings in cases involving municipal governance and financial transparency. Recently, she made headlines by issuing a ruling that requires the mayor of Asunción, Óscar 'Nenecho' Rodríguez, to disclose the municipality's financial debt, highlighting issues of accountability within local government.
